Investigation and improving the environmental friendliness of fishing vessels through the network of fishermen and scientists
Energy efficiency and environmental performance of ships are key factors in marine sector. Introducing different technical and operative measures, focused on achieving higher environmental friendliness of vessels through emission reduction and fuel consumption monitoring, has increased the need for cooperation between industry and scientific institutions. The fishing industry has a long tradition, and even today the procedures are based on simple operations developed a long time ago. New regulations and environmental measures, which mostly concern the improvement of fishing operations, are often complex and require calculations to ensure sustainability, minimize operative costs and enhance marine protection. Fishermen have a lot of knowledge and skills in the operational part of fishing, but the application of alternative technologies requires detailed analysis and calculations that they cannot carry out by themselves. On the other hand, scientists assess the environmental influence of vessels at different levels of complexity and accuracy, obtaining technical data and assuming operative profiles, but they do not have the direct experience to qualitatively assess all the necessary parameters that affect the operational properties of vessels. In order to resolve the aforementioned shortcomings, cooperation between fishermen and scientists is highly important. During the cooperation, the fishermen provided data on fuel consumption in real-time, explained the problems they face while fishing and presented the difficulties they face when trying to apply new regulations. Scientists collected these problems and created a database that helped them during the analysis of fishing vessels and their environmental impact. The calculations explored numerous possibilities for the implementation of alternative technologies, which include new regulations and enable fishermen to make a profit. The initial phase of creating the network involved two universities, two fishing cooperatives and 12 vessels. With further work, efforts will be made to expand the network, in order to connect the entire fishing fleet of Croatia with its scientific institutions.
